Ring Size
Because titanium rings are not easily resizable, it is important to get
an accurate measurement of your finger. There are a couple things to
consider when you measure your finger.
1)
Your finger will change size during the
day, so it's better if you measure it more than once
2)
Consider the width of the ring you want. A
wider ring will feel tighter than a narrower ring of the same size. When
you measure your finger, measure the whole area where the ring will be
located on your finger.

Our rings are comfort fit
on the inside of ring. This means there is a slight roundness to the
inside of the ring allowing the center part to fit closer to the finger
than the outer edges. A comfort fit ring will fit looser on the finger
because it is not flat on the inside but rather rounded. Therefore when
you are getting sized please use the narrow finger sizer, which is 3 mm
wide, (as opposed to the wider one of 6.5 mm.) This will provide a more
accurate finger size than the wider sizers.
Width, thickness, and
proportion
Width, thickness, and ring size play an important factor in how the ring
will look. If you are ordering a pair of rings and want them to look
alike, generally you want the bigger ring to be a little wider and a
little thicker that will keep the 2 rings looking proportional to each
other.
Width
After you've figured out what size you need, you'll need to figure out
how wide to go. 3-4mm is pretty narrow (around 1/8 inch) and will sit
right at the base of your finger. 5-6mm is a little wider but still not
too wide. 7mm (just over 1/4 inch) is starting to get to where it will
start covering more of your finger rather than just sitting at the base
of it. 8mm and up we consider a fairly wide ring. 10mm is just over 3/8
inch. 12mm is just under 1/2 inch and 13mm just over 1/2 inch.

Thickness
We offer selectable thicknesses for most of our rings, from 0.075” to
0.100”. For most rings we recommend 0.080” – 0.90” thick, this is a good
average thickness that's not to thin but not too thick. If your ring is
a small ring (around size 4-7) or is very narrow (3-4mm wide) then we
recommend going with the 0.075” – 0.080” thick. If your ring is a larger
ring (size 13+), or a very wide ring, then you might want to go a little
thicker, 0.085” – 0.100”. Unless you specify the thickness you want, we
will choose the best thickness for the style of ring you have chosen.
Finishes
Our choice of
ring finishes are Polished, Brushed, or Stone. The Polished finish is a
bright polished with a bright reflective finish. In the Brushed finish
the ring is given a matt finish, which is less reflective and gives the
ring a more elegant look. The Stone finish is a much more textured
surface that resists scratching and marring. It is, like the Brushed
finish, less reflective, but beautiful finish. Hammered and knurled
style finished are listed separate from other ring finishes. Each
Hammered and Knurled rings are Hand-Crafted and will vary somewhat from
ring to ring.
